Easy-Peasy Fish Pie
Preparation Time: 10-15 minutes
Cooking Time: 40 minutes
(Serves 4)

Ingredients:
4 individual portions of frozen cod (you can also use other white fish)
4 or 5 potatoes, mashed
Grated cheese – gruyere or cheddar
Cheese sauce – you can easily make it yourself or use a store-bought one if you're in a hurry
Chopped parsley, salt and freshly ground black pepper
Your choice of steamed green vegetables – we recommend broccoli or peas

Mashed Potatoes:
4 or 5 large potatoes, peeled and quartered
75ml milk
30g Butter or Margarine
  1. Cook the potatoes until soft (add salt to taste)
  2. Drain and mash
  3. Stir in the milk and butter
  4. Set aside in a warm place
Cheese Sauce:
30g butter
2 tablespoons of plain flour
150ml milk
100 grams of grated cheese
1 tablespoon chopped parsley
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
  1. Heat the butter in a heavy saucepan over a moderate heat and add the flour
  2. Cook for 1 minute, stirring continuously
  3. Add the milk and stir until smooth
  4. Add grated cheese and chopped parsley (save some to garnish the pie)
  5. Season to taste with salt and freshly ground black pepper
Method:
  1. Pre-heat oven to 190°C
  2. Arrange frozen fish at the bottom of an oven-proof dish
  3. Pour over cheese sauce, ensuring all fish pieces are well-covered
  4. Top with an even layer of mashed potatoes
  5. Sprinkle with grated cheese
  6. Bake for 40 minutes or until golden
  7. Garnish with remaining parsley and serve with steamed vegetables
